Auxiliary device for installing drainage pipeline
By designing detachable square and round clamps and utilizing through holes and a cylinder-driven adjusting rod structure, the problem of existing devices being unable to adapt to pipes of different shapes is solved, achieving highly efficient pipe installation adaptability, reducing costs and improving efficiency.

AI Technical Summary
Existing drainage pipe installation aids cannot be adjusted according to the shape of the drainage pipe, resulting in incompatibility with round and square pipes, reducing the applicability of the equipment and increasing the cost of use.
An auxiliary device including square and round clamping parts was designed. Through the detachable connection of clamping blocks and adjusting rod structure, it can be adapted to the installation of pipes of different shapes. The clamping parts are connected by through holes and cylinder-driven adjusting rods, which facilitates disassembly and assembly and can adapt to both round and square pipes.
It has broadened the applicability of the device, reduced the cost of use, improved installation efficiency, facilitated the adjustment of installation combinations according to the shape of the pipeline, and simplified the operation process.

TECHNICAL FIELD
[0001] The utility model relates to pipeline installation technical field especially, relate to a drainage pipeline installation auxiliary device. BACKGROUND
[0002] Drainage pipeline refers to the system that the pipe and the channel and the accessory facilities of gathering and discharging sewage, waste water and rainwater, including the main pipe, branch pipe and the pipeline leading to the processing factory, no matter constructs on the street or any other place, as long as the pipeline that plays the role of drainage, should be as drainage pipeline statistics, when needing to connect drainage pipeline, usually will use to drainage pipeline auxiliary connecting device.
[0003] The Chinese patent with the publication number CN220302937U discloses a drainage pipeline installation auxiliary device, which comprises a base, a outer sleeve is fixedly connected in the base, an inner sleeve is slidably connected in the outer sleeve, a support seat is fixedly connected on the inner sleeve, a support plate is fixedly connected on the support seat, a fixed block is fixedly connected on the support plate, a sliding sleeve is fixedly connected on the fixed block, a support column is slidably connected in the sliding sleeve, a through hole is formed on the support column, a guide block is fixedly connected on the inner sleeve, and the guide block is slidably connected with the outer sleeve. By pushing the pull block, under the action of the pushing force and the elasticity of the tension spring, the straight rod will slide into the sliding sleeve, then pass through the through hole and reach the inner wall of the sliding sleeve. At this time, the straight rod positions the support column. This positioning method is very stable and can prevent the sliding sleeve from sliding down under the gravity of the pipeline.
[0004] The drainage pipeline is usually round or square, but the auxiliary components of the existing drainage pipeline installation auxiliary device are not convenient to adjust and use according to the shape of the drainage pipeline, which leads to the fact that the round drainage pipeline installation auxiliary device cannot match the square drainage pipeline, reduces the application range of the installation auxiliary device, and further increases the use cost of the drainage pipeline installation auxiliary device. SUMMARY
[0005] In view of the problems in the background art, a drainage pipeline installation auxiliary device is provided.
[0006] The utility model provides a drainage pipeline installation auxiliary device, which comprises an auxiliary assembly and an installation assembly.
[0007] The auxiliary assembly comprises a square clamping piece and a round clamping piece.
[0008] The square clamping piece comprises a lower clamping block, an upper clamping block and two groups of installation blocks.
[0009] The two groups of installation blocks are connected to the two sides of the lower clamping block and the upper clamping block respectively, and the inner walls of the lower clamping block and the upper clamping block are connected to form a square clamping cavity.
[0010] The two circular clamping pieces each comprise an adjusting piece, a connecting piece and an arc-shaped clamping block.
[0011] The adjusting piece is connected with the connecting piece, the connecting piece is connected with the arc-shaped clamping block, and the inner walls of the two arc-shaped clamping blocks form a circular clamping cavity.
[0012] The mounting assembly is connected below the auxiliary assembly.
[0013] Preferably, the lower clamping block and the upper clamping block are detachably connected through the two mounting blocks, the lower clamping block and the upper clamping block are each provided with a through hole a, the lower clamping block is connected with a connecting block for connecting with the mounting assembly.
[0014] Preferably, the two adjusting pieces each comprise a support, a mounting bracket, a gas cylinder a, an adjusting rod and a connecting rod.
[0015] The support is connected with the lower clamping block and the upper clamping block through the mounting brackets at two ends respectively, the driving end of the gas cylinder a is connected with the adjusting rod through the through hole b, the adjusting rod is detachably connected with the connecting rod through the through hole a, the through hole b is arranged on the support, and the connecting rod is connected with the connecting piece.
[0016] Preferably, the adjusting rod is provided with a reserved threaded mounting hole, the reserved threaded mounting hole is threadedly connected with a mounting rod, and the mounting rod is connected with the connecting rod.
[0017] Preferably, the connecting piece comprises a mounting plate and a connecting plate.
[0018] The mounting plate is connected with one end of the connecting rod, the connecting plate is connected with the arc-shaped clamping block, the mounting plate and the connecting plate are detachably connected through bolts, and the arc-shaped clamping block and the square clamping cavity are detachably connected.
[0019] Preferably, the mounting assembly comprises a support frame, a support plate, a gas cylinder b and a plug rod.
[0020] The support frame is connected with the outside of the connecting block, the support frame is connected with the support plates at two sides respectively, the support plates are connected with the gas cylinder b, the driving end of the gas cylinder b is connected with the plug rod through the through hole c, and the through hole c is arranged on the support plate.
[0021] Compared with the prior art, the utility model has the beneficial technical effects that:
[0022] The utility model discloses a through hole a is seted up with upper clamp block and lower clamp block, and the through hole a is used for adjusting rod sliding through, adjusting rod and cylinder a drive end connection, and another end and connecting rod connect, and connecting rod passes through connecting piece and arc clamp block connection, and then arc clamp block sets two, two arc clamp blocks cooperate and use for the installation auxiliary use of circular drainage pipeline, and then upper clamp block and lower clamp block connection inner wall constitute square, and it is convenient for the installation auxiliary use of square drainage pipeline, and it is convenient to adjust the installation auxiliary component connection installation combination dismounting according to the drainage pipeline shape, convenient to improve the application range of installation auxiliary device, and it is convenient to reduce the use cost of drainage pipeline installation auxiliary device, improve the use efficiency of drainage pipeline installation auxiliary device. DETAILED DESCRIPTION
[0027] The specific embodiments of the present disclosure will be described in detail below with reference to the accompanying drawings. It should be understood that the specific embodiments described here are only used to illustrate and explain the present disclosure, and are not used to limit the present disclosure.
[0028] Example one
[0029] As Figure 1 - Figure 3As shown, this utility model proposes a drainage pipe installation auxiliary device, comprising: an auxiliary component and an installation component; the auxiliary component includes a square clamping member and a circular clamping member 2; the square clamping member includes a lower clamping block 1, an upper clamping block 101, and two sets of mounting blocks 102; the two sets of mounting blocks 102 are respectively connected to both sides of the lower clamping block 1 and the upper clamping block 101, and the inner walls of the lower clamping block 1 and the upper clamping block 101 are connected to form a square clamping cavity; two circular clamping members 2 are provided, each of the two circular clamping members 2 including an adjusting member, a connecting member, and an arc-shaped clamping block 208; the adjusting member is connected to the connecting member, the connecting member is connected to the arc-shaped clamping block 208, and the inner walls of the two arc-shaped clamping blocks 208 form a circular clamping cavity; the installation component is connected below the auxiliary component. By setting the square clamping cavity and the circular clamping cavity, it is convenient to adjust the connection, installation, assembly, disassembly and use of the installation auxiliary component according to the shape of the drainage pipe, thereby conveniently improving the applicability of the installation auxiliary device.
[0030] To further explain, the lower clamping block 1 and the upper clamping block 101 are detachably connected by two mounting blocks 102. Both the lower clamping block 1 and the upper clamping block 101 are provided with through holes a. The lower clamping block 1 is connected to a connecting block 103 for connection with the mounting component. Both mounting blocks 102 are provided with reserved connection holes, which correspond one-to-one and are threaded to bolts. By passing bolts through the holes, the lower clamping block 1 and the upper clamping block 101 can be detachably connected, facilitating the installation and use of auxiliary components.
[0031] Further explanation: The two adjusting components include a bracket 201, a mounting bracket 202, a cylinder a 203, an adjusting rod 204, and a connecting rod 205. The bracket 201 is connected to the lower clamping block 1 and the upper clamping block 101 respectively via the mounting brackets 202 at both ends. The driving end of the cylinder a 203 passes through the through hole b and connects to the adjusting rod 204. The adjusting rod 204 slides through the through hole a and is detachably connected to the connecting rod 205. The through hole b is located on the bracket 201, and the connecting rod 205 is connected to a connector. The adjusting rod 204 has a pre-drilled threaded mounting hole, which is threadedly connected to the mounting rod, and the mounting rod is connected to the connecting rod 205. The adjusting rod 204 passes through the through hole b and simultaneously passes through the through hole a, allowing one end of the pre-drilled threaded connecting hole to be threadedly connected to the mounting rod. This facilitates the detachable connection of the adjusting rod 204 and the connecting rod 205, simplifying operation and allowing for easy installation or disassembly of components according to their use.
[0032] Further illustrate, the connecting piece includes the mounting plate 206 and the connecting plate 207, the mounting plate 206 is connected at the one end of the connecting rod 205, the connecting plate 207 is connected on the arc-shaped clamping block 208, the mounting plate 206 and the connecting plate 207 are detachably connected using bolts, for the detachable connection of the arc-shaped clamping block 208 and the square clamping cavity inside, the mounting plate 206 and the connecting plate 207 are all provided with reserved mounting holes, and the reserved mounting holes are one-to-one corresponding threaded and bolted, so as to facilitate the detachable connection of the mounting plate 206 and the connecting plate 207, and facilitate the connection of the arc-shaped clamping block 208 and the adjusting piece.
[0033] Embodiment two
[0034] As Figure 2 The utility model discloses a drainage pipeline installation auxiliary device, on the basis of above -mentioned embodiment, the specific component of installation component and cooperation mode are in detail recorded in this embodiment.
[0035] Further illustrate, the installation component includes the support frame 3, the support plate 301, the cylinder b 302 and the plug rod 304, the support frame 3 is connected outside the connecting block 103, the support frame 3 both sides are connected the support plate 301 respectively, the support plate 301 is connected the cylinder b 302, the driving end of cylinder b 302 passes through the through hole c and is connected the plug rod 304, and the through hole c is arranged on the support plate 301. Staff operates the support frame 3 through bolt and connecting block 103, and the support frame 3 drives both sides support plate 301, both sides support plate 301 are connected with cylinder b 302 respectively, start cylinder b 302, and the driving end of cylinder b 302 makes the plug rod 304 slide and move downward along the through hole c, and one end of plug rod 304 is inserted in the designated construction site, so as to facilitate the support installation auxiliary component and assist drainage pipeline installation.
[0036] The working principle of the utility model is as follows: when the drainage pipeline installation auxiliary device is used, first, the installation auxiliary device is installed at the designated construction site through the installation assembly, and according to the drainage pipeline installation auxiliary device, when the drainage pipeline is square, the circular clamping piece 2 and the lower clamping block 1 and the upper clamping block 101 are in a disassembled state, and the lower clamping block 1 and the upper clamping block 101 are installed through the installation block 102 and the bolt, so that the square drainage pipeline installation auxiliary device is used for the square clamping cavity inside the lower clamping block 1 and the upper clamping block 101, when the drainage pipeline is circular, the two mounting frames 202 are connected with the lower clamping block 1 and the upper clamping block 101 through the bolt, the two mounting frames 202 are respectively provided with the support 201, the support 201 drives the cylinder a 203, the driving end of the cylinder a 203 is connected with the adjusting rod 204, the adjusting rod 204 passes through the through hole a, the connecting rod 205 is rotatably connected with the installation rod and the reserved threaded mounting hole, so that the adjusting rod 204 and the connecting rod 205 are connected, the connecting rod 205 drives the mounting plate 206, the mounting plate 206 is connected with the connecting plate 207 through the bolt, the connecting plate 207 drives the arc-shaped clamping block 208, the two arc-shaped clamping blocks 208 are mounted and connected in the square clamping cavity, so that the circular drainage pipeline installation auxiliary device is used, the operation is simple, and the drainage pipeline installation auxiliary device is convenient to use and convenient to improve the application range.
